Pertie Crawford
Mrs. Pertie Crawford age 74, of Hinkle, Ky. passed away Friday in the Baptist Regional Medical Center in Corbin, KY. She was born in Knox County, Kentucky on February 7, 1933. Mrs. Crawford believed in the Baptist faith. She loved to garden, especially flowers, she loved to watch the birds at the feeders she had put out. Mrs. Crawford loved being a homemaker especially taking care of her kids and loved listening to the gospel being preached and being sung. Mrs. Crawford was preceded in death by her parents Farmer and Cecil Smith her husband Charles Crawford two brothers: B.B. Smith and G.B. Smith and two sisters, Elsie Mills and Dorothy Smith. Survivors include five daughters: Abby Neil of Corbin, KY, Mattie Hobbs and husband Clarence of Barbourville, KY, Bonnie Hubbard of Gray, KY, Mary Casebolt and husband Rick of London and Betty Smith of Corbin, KY, four sons, Carl Smith of Hinkle, KY, Timothy Smith of Apple Grove, KY, Charles Smith of Hinkle, KY and J. Bill Smith and wife Lou of Hinkle, KY three brothers, Farmer Smith and wife Christline of Girdler, KY, Otis Smith and wife Phyllis of Barbourville, KY and R.J. Smith and wife Sally of Girdler, KY, three sisters Sally McVey of Barbourville, Clara Mitchell and Alta Gabbard both of Ohio. She is also survived by thirty-one grandchildren and 30 great grandchildren plus a host of other relatives and friends to mourn her passing. Funeral services for Mrs. Pertie Crawford will be conducted at 2:00 p.m. Monday, January 21, 2008 in the Hampton Funeral Home Chapel with Rev. Owen Smith, Rev. Orangie Ray Wheat and Rev. Danny Smith officiating. Family and Friends will serve as pallbearers. Burial will be in the Smith Family Cemetery at Hammons Fork, KY. Hampton Funeral Home is in charge of all the arrangements.
